Philadelphia Jury Awards Large Verdict in Mesothelioma Trial

April 9th, 2008 · No Comments

Richard Scherr died after suffering from mesothelioma. He was 71 years of age at the time of his death. He was exposed to asbestos while working for PFK-Mark III, Inc.

PFK is a construction company that builds water and sewage treatment facilities. The company used asbestos material while building such facilities.

Scherr’s wife Constance and his nine children filed a case against Garlock Sealing Technologies, Fairbanks Morse and Durabla at the Philadelphia Commons Pleas court. The jury awarded Scherr’s wife and estate $8.6 million as compensatory damages against Garlock, Fairbanks Morse and Durabal. All 3 had settled for an unknown amount after the damages phase.
